A fluffy pachyrhinosaurus (ceratopsian) in late Cretaceous snow of what is now Alberta, Canada. Whilst there is no definitive evidence of ceratopsians were covered in a shaggy down, it can be postulated that, because there is evidence of related ceratopsians featuring quill-like accessories, larger ceratopsians may have had at least a moderate amount of quill-like feathers, and considering the climate, this covering may have been beneficial to the dinosaur. Elasmotherium is a large elasmotheriine rhinoceros which grazed the Eurasian Mammoth Steppe from the Late Miocene to about 39.000 years ago. There are five recognized species of Elasmotherium, with the type species E. sibiricum representing the genus in-game. It is the base genus for Sinotherium. Microraptor is a small genus of four-winged dromeosaurs from Asia during the Earrly Cretaceous. Microraptor consists of three species: M. zhaoianus, M. gui and M. hanqingi, with only M. gui appearing in Prehistoric Kingdom. A small animal, similar in size to many modern day birds, Microraptor truly lives up to its name.
